Just Relax: Why I Believe Marrone's Staying Put

All this talk on here about the chances Marrone jumps to the NFL, while certainly entertaining, is for nothing. Now I know that anything can happen, but here's something that may ease your unsettledness. Is that a word?

Early last year, the PS put a blurb out there for anyone who wanted to ask Marrone a question to submit one. They would have a "10 Questions for Doug Marrone" piece in the next issue of CNY Sports Magazine. I had one, and it got published in the magazine. While I don't have a link to it, I'll try to duplicate it as best I can. Keep in mind I wrote this before any of the shenanigans came to light at PSU.

Q: Coach, I've always said that you would become our Paterno or Bowden. What I mean by that, is that you will be very successful, to point where you need to get driven out of town in your 70's. If it was up to you, being your dream job, do you see yourself staying here at Syracuse until the point where you retire? Signed, ME
A: I don't know about 70. First of all, I think this day in age, it's very hard to do what Paterno and Bowden have been able to do. Today if you have 1 or 2 bad years, do you still have a job? That's not up to me to decide. I can't control that. That being said, yes, I do see myself retiring here. I would like to do some other things when my kids are a little older, such as traveling. But yeah, I'd say 65.

There ya have it. Straight from the horses mouth. I for one will be VERY unhappy if he were to ever leave. I'm one of the guys that just feels right about this guy. Nothing's ever gonna be perfect, but this guys producing on and off the field. And I think that's how it should be. He's making good football, and making good men.
